Concerned about safety on the eve of Tropical Cyclones Iselle and Julio, Maui County officials announced at noon today that they will suspend Maui Bus service Thursday and Friday. Here’s the schedule they just sent out with last departure times:
MAUI BUS FIXED ROUTE SERVICE
*All Maui Bus fixed routes will be suspended some time between 5:30 p.m. to 6:30 p.m. on Thursday evening, depending on the route. Last departure times for each route are listed below.

MAUI BUS COMMUTER SERVICE
*Commuter service to be completely suspended on Friday
*Commuter service to operate as normal on Thursday (tomorrow)
MAUI BUS PARATRANSIT SERVICE
*Maui Bus Paratransit Service will also be suspended at 6:30 p.m. on Thursday evening. On Thursday, Maui Bus Paratransit Service will be available for same day reservations from home to the nearest shelter by calling MEO at 877-7651 up until 5:30 p.m.
“The County of Maui, in conjunction with Maui Economic Opportunity, Inc (MEO) and Roberts Hawaii, will also be providing complimentary transportation to the shelters in Maui County from various designated pick-up points,” today’s news release noted. “Transportation will be offered between 1 p.m. to 6:00 p.m. on Thursday afternoon.”
